Released in 1968 and based on the hit Broadway musical of the same name, "Funny Girl" tells the story of Fanny Brice, a real-life Ziegfeld Follies star who became a trailblazing comedian and singer in the early 20th century. Streisand's performance was so electrifying that it earned her an Academy Award for Best Actress, a rare feat for a debut film role. The film showcases her unmatched talent, from her heartfelt rendition of "People" to the show-stopping "Don't Rain on My Parade," making it a must-watch for fans of musical cinema.

Who Is Barbra Streisand? A Biography of a Legend

Barbra Streisand, born Barbara Joan Streisand on April 24, 1942, in Brooklyn, New York, is an American singer, actress, and filmmaker. She is one of the few artists to achieve EGOT status, having won an Emmy, Grammy, Oscar, and Tony Award. Renowned for her unmistakable voice, Streisand has had a career spanning over six decades, during which she has sold millions of albums and delivered unforgettable performances on both stage and screen.

Streisand’s journey to stardom wasn’t an easy one. Growing up in a modest, working-class family, she faced numerous challenges and rejections early in her career. However, her determination and unique talent set her apart, leading to her breakthrough role in the Broadway production of "Funny Girl" in 1964. This role catapulted her to fame and paved the way for her illustrious career in entertainment.

How Did "Funny Girl" Begin? The Broadway Phenomenon

The story of "Funny Girl" began on the Broadway stage in 1964, where Barbra Streisand first introduced audiences to Fanny Brice. The musical, with a book by Isobel Lennart and music by Jule Styne, became an instant hit, thanks in large part to Streisand’s dazzling performance. The story of a quirky, ambitious woman defying societal norms to achieve stardom resonated deeply with audiences and critics alike.

Frequently Asked Questions

  1. What year was "Funny Girl" released? The film "Funny Girl" was released in 1968.
  2. Did Barbra Streisand win an Oscar for "Funny Girl"? Yes, Streisand won the Academy Award for Best Actress for her role in "Funny Girl."
  3. Who directed the film "Funny Girl"? The movie was directed by William Wyler.
  4. What is the most famous song from "Funny Girl"? "Don't Rain on My Parade" is arguably the most iconic song from the film.
  5. Was "Funny Girl" based on a true story? Yes, it is based on the life of real-life entertainer Fanny Brice.
  6. Has "Funny Girl" been revived on Broadway? Yes, "Funny Girl" has seen multiple revivals, including a recent one in the 21st century.
